Satori Finance Closes Amid Financial Struggles and Market Challenges
- Satori Finance has announced its closure due to financial difficulties.
- Users must withdraw assets by July 16, 2026, as access will not be guaranteed afterward.
- The platform raised $10 million in a seed round led by Polychain Capital.
- Satori Finance’s total value locked (TVL) is currently $1.13 million, down from a peak of $6.6 million.
- The exchange offered perpetual futures contracts with up to 25x leverage across multiple networks including BNB Chain and Arbitrum.
